EYTYS Spends 72 Hours in Accra for FW23

Celebrating West Africa’s thriving creative community.

EYTYS‘ new Fall/Winter 2023 campaign takes us to Accra, Ghana’s lively capital city, to spotlight its thriving creative community.

Teaming up with photographer and filmmaker David Nana Opoku Ansah, the campaign introduces us to Rashida, Rayan and Prince, capturing them in their hometown and celebrating their distinctive works. Communicating stories spanning youth culture and community, FW23 is brought to life by an all-Ghanian team, embodying EYTYS’ passion for collaboration.

Spotlighting pieces from the brand’s newest collection, the campaign features the newly-released Business Class capsule, pairing baby tees with loose-fit trousers, alongside oversized corduroy pants, airy printed shirts and sweater vests. Elsewhere, single-breasted leather jackets are paired with classic tank tops and finished with signature accessories.

Take a look at the EYTYS FW23 campaign above, with the collection now available for purchase via the brand’s website, physical stores and select stockists.
